# 是否对网络流量的数据传输可用性进行了监控?
## 引言
在当今数字化时代,网络已经成为企业运营和个人生活的核心基础设施。网络流量的数据传输可用性直接关系到业务连续性和用户体验。然而,网络攻击、设备故障、带宽瓶颈等问题时刻威胁着数据传输的稳定性。本文将深入探讨网络流量的数据传输可用性监控的重要性,并结合AI技术在网络安全领域的应用,提出详实的解决方案。
## 一、网络流量数据传输可用性监控的重要性
### 1.1 业务连续性的保障
网络流量的数据传输可用性是业务连续性的基础。无论是电子商务、在线教育还是金融服务,任何网络中断或延迟都可能造成巨大的经济损失和声誉损害。通过对网络流量的实时监控,可以及时发现并解决潜在问题,确保业务的稳定运行。
### 1.2 用户满意度的提升
用户体验是衡量服务质量的重要指标。网络延迟、数据丢包等问题会直接影响用户的满意度。通过监控网络流量,可以优化网络性能,提升用户的访问体验,从而增强用户粘性和品牌忠诚度。
### 1.3 安全风险的防范
网络流量的异常波动往往是安全攻击的前兆。例如,DDoS攻击会导致网络流量激增,影响正常业务的运行。通过监控网络流量,可以及时发现异常行为,采取相应的安全措施,防范潜在的安全风险。
## 二、传统网络流量监控的局限性
### 2.1 数据处理能力有限
传统的网络流量监控工具主要依赖人工设定规则和阈值,难以应对复杂多变的网络环境。随着网络规模的扩大和流量的增加,传统工具在数据处理和分析能力上显得力不从心。
### 2.2 实时性不足
传统监控工具往往存在一定的延迟,无法实时反映网络流量的变化。这在应对突发网络事件时,显得尤为被动,难以做到及时响应和处理。
### 2.3 缺乏智能分析
传统工具主要依赖静态规则,缺乏智能分析和预测能力。无法根据历史数据和当前态势,进行动态调整和优化,难以满足现代网络管理的需求。
## 三、AI技术在网络流量监控中的应用
### 3.1 智能流量分析
AI技术可以通过机器学习和深度学习算法,对海量网络流量数据进行智能分析。通过训练模型,AI可以识别正常流量和异常流量的特征,及时发现潜在的安全威胁和性能瓶颈。
#### 3.1.1 异常检测
AI可以通过异常检测算法,实时监控网络流量,识别异常行为。例如,基于聚类算法的异常检测可以识别出流量突增、突降等异常情况,及时发出预警。
#### 3.1.2 行为建模
AI可以通过行为建模,建立正常流量的行为基线。一旦实际流量偏离基线,系统会自动触发告警,提醒管理员进行进一步排查。
### 3.2 实时流量预测
AI技术可以基于历史流量数据,进行实时流量预测。通过时间序列分析、回归分析等算法,AI可以预测未来一段时间内的流量变化趋势,帮助管理员提前做好资源调配和应急预案。
#### 3.2.1 时间序列分析
时间序列分析是流量预测中常用的方法。AI可以通过ARIMA、LSTM等模型,对历史流量数据进行拟合,预测未来流量变化。
#### 3.2.2 回归分析
回归分析可以建立流量与其他相关因素(如时间、用户数量等)之间的关系模型,通过输入相关因素的变化,预测流量的未来趋势。
### 3.3 智能告警与响应
AI技术可以实现智能告警与响应,提高网络管理的效率和准确性。通过设定告警规则和阈值,AI可以自动识别并告警异常情况,并根据预设的响应策略,自动执行相应的处理措施。
#### 3.3.1 多维度告警
AI可以实现多维度的告警机制,包括流量异常、性能瓶颈、安全威胁等多个方面。通过综合分析,AI可以提供更全面、准确的告警信息。
#### 3.3.2 自动化响应
AI可以根据告警类型和严重程度,自动执行预设的响应策略。例如,对于DDoS攻击,AI可以自动启动流量清洗机制,减轻攻击影响。
## 四、基于AI的网络流量监控解决方案
### 4.1 数据采集与预处理
#### 4.1.1 数据采集
首先,需要部署网络流量采集设备,实时捕获网络流量数据。常用的采集工具包括NetFlow、sFlow等,可以获取流量的源地址、目的地址、端口号、流量大小等信息。
#### 4.1.2 数据预处理
采集到的原始数据需要进行预处理,包括数据清洗、格式化、特征提取等。通过预处理,可以提高数据的质量和可用性,为后续的AI分析提供基础。
### 4.2 AI模型训练与优化
#### 4.2.1 数据标注
为了训练AI模型,需要对部分数据进行标注,标记出正常流量和异常流量。标注数据的质量直接影响模型的准确性。
#### 4.2.2 模型选择与训练
根据实际需求,选择合适的AI模型进行训练。常用的模型包括决策树、随机森林、神经网络等。通过不断调整模型参数,优化模型的性能。
#### 4.2.3 模型评估与优化
通过交叉验证、A/B测试等方法,评估模型的性能。根据评估结果,对模型进行优化,提高其准确性和泛化能力。
### 4.3 实时监控与告警
#### 4.3.1 实时流量监控
部署AI模型到生产环境,实时监控网络流量。通过流式数据处理技术,确保监控的实时性和准确性。
#### 4.3.2 智能告警机制
设定告警规则和阈值,AI自动识别并告警异常情况。通过多维度的告警机制,提供全面、准确的告警信息。
### 4.4 自动化响应与优化
#### 4.4.1 自动化响应策略
根据告警类型和严重程度,预设自动化响应策略。例如,对于流量异常,可以自动调整带宽分配;对于安全威胁,可以自动启动安全防护措施。
#### 4.4.2 持续优化
通过收集反馈数据,持续优化AI模型和响应策略。通过不断的迭代优化,提高系统的性能和可靠性。
## 五、案例分析
### 5.1 某电商平台的网络流量监控
某电商平台在面对双十一大促时,网络流量激增,传统监控工具难以应对。通过引入AI技术,实现了智能流量分析和实时预测,成功应对了流量高峰,保障了业务的稳定运行。
#### 5.1.1 数据采集与预处理
部署NetFlow采集设备,实时捕获网络流量数据。通过数据清洗和特征提取,为AI分析提供高质量数据。
#### 5.1.2 AI模型训练
选择LSTM模型进行流量预测训练,通过历史流量数据,建立预测模型。
#### 5.1.3 实时监控与告警
部署AI模型到生产环境,实时监控网络流量。通过多维度的告警机制,及时发现并处理异常情况。
#### 5.1.4 自动化响应
预设自动化响应策略,对于流量突增,自动启动备用带宽;对于安全威胁,自动启动流量清洗机制。
### 5.2 某金融机构的网络流量监控
某金融机构在面对网络攻击时,传统监控工具难以及时发现异常。通过引入AI技术,实现了智能异常检测和行为建模,成功防范了多次网络攻击。
#### 5.2.1 数据采集与预处理
部署sFlow采集设备,实时捕获网络流量数据。通过数据清洗和特征提取,为AI分析提供高质量数据。
#### 5.2.2 AI模型训练
选择随机森林模型进行异常检测训练,通过标注数据,建立异常检测模型。
#### 5.2.3 实时监控与告警
部署AI模型到生产环境,实时监控网络流量。通过多维度的告警机制,及时发现并处理异常情况。
#### 5.2.4 自动化响应
预设自动化响应策略,对于异常流量,自动启动安全防护措施;对于性能瓶颈,自动调整资源配置。
## 六、总结与展望
网络流量的数据传输可用性监控是保障业务连续性和用户体验的重要手段。传统监控工具在数据处理能力、实时性和智能分析方面存在局限性。AI技术的引入,为网络流量监控带来了新的机遇。通过智能流量分析、实时流量预测和智能告警与响应,可以有效提升网络管理的效率和准确性。
未来,随着AI技术的不断发展和应用,网络流量监控将更加智能化、自动化。通过持续优化AI模型和响应策略,可以进一步提升网络流量的数据传输可用性,为企业的数字化转型提供坚实保障。
## 参考文献
1. Smith, J. (2020). Network Traffic Analysis with Machine Learning. IEEE Transactions on Network and Service Management, 17(2), 456-467.
2. Zhang, Y., & Wang, X. (2019). Real-time Network Traffic Prediction Using LSTM Networks. Journal of Network and Computer Applications, 143, 1-10.
3. Brown, A., & Davis, M. (2018). Anomaly Detection in Network Traffic Using Random Forests. Proceedings of the International Conference on Machine Learning, 1023-1032.
---
本文通过对网络流量数据传输可用性监控的深入探讨,结合AI技术的应用场景,提出了详实的解决方案,旨在为网络安全从业者提供有价值的参考和借鉴。